Equal opportunity for all? Researching the transition to secondary education in a socio-educational community |

Abstract | ||||||
This paper presents a research sub-project developed at the University of Vigo. The aim of this project is to promote inclusive educational processes, articulated on a gradual basis from schools to the local community The development of the project is expected to progress in an inter-dependent manner, in three areas: intra-school, inter-schools and inter-services. In this work, we delve into a participatory study on educational transitions in a town that was developed with the collaboration of teachers; students and families of 6 schools and various entities in a local community. Here the data generated around the Transitional Education Primary Education Secondary Education are analyzed. The results are presented on three focus of interest. The first relates how to imagine and what fears posed to students, families and teachers about the access to secondary education. A second focus examines the practices and trends in the individual performances of schools to address these changes. Finally, the third focus identifies guidelines and proposals that participants proposed to design a plan to ensure equal opportunities for all in secondary transitions from a community perspective. |
